Reinaldo83, Thanks for the resource. Realize there are plugins for both ie and firefox/mozilla, and that many of these checking tools do this now online. This being a new site, I believe you may have been trying to offer a service for people who dont want to install the toolbar, and as a secondary result, push traffic to the site, benevolent or otherwise. There is nothing wrong with this technique. It is a viral marketing method. But this particular method may not yield the desired results for you as it is antiquated and, imo, ineffective. Again, you have the right idea.......continue your quest on providing useful tools and services that are free or that you can build yourself, and consider several methods to let people know about them. But be careful, in particular, about checking the google pagerank, backlink checkers, etc, because as you build your traffic, if you have 100 users using the tool at a time, your IP of the webapplication may get banned from google......... Instead, it may be more beneficial to offer some cool desktop applications that are unique, free, and provide time savings. Same for webapp ideas. good luck.
